2017-04-21 49 views
1

我在Windows上啓動Tomcat服務器並使用start.sh腳本,有一些默認參數,如「-Dcatalina.hom = xxx」。啓動後,打開「任務管理器」,我只能看到一個與我的Tomcat有關的名爲「java」的進程,但是,我想看到它的參數沒有任何命令,我不想使用類似命令ps,jinfo等,那麼有人知道有一個地方,我可以找到那些tomcat的過程參數?如何檢查窗口過程參數

+0

既然你列出給你問你能解釋一下爲什麼這些工具是不是在你的情況下,充分的信息的工具? – csmckelvey

+0

因爲運行命令有很多限制,我想要一個可靠的方法,如註冊表,文件或WMI來做到這一點 – sudo

回答

1

你可以去View -> Select Columns...Task Manager並選擇Command Line

enter image description here

現在可以有幾個java.exe過程,如果我沒看錯,你應該能夠識別Tomcat的通過搜索字符串「雄貓」在其中一個命令字符串中。

一個例子Command Linejava.exe如下圖所示:

enter image description here

+0

但是,這不能滿足我的要求,它只是顯示「java」,不包括其他參數或選項 – sudo

+0

@sudo你應該能夠在我的答案中張貼的圖片所示的列中看到「命令行」。例如在該圖片中,參數是:'-Xms128M','-Xmx256M'等 – SomeDude